About

Hypertrophic Press is a microscopic independent press that publishes both books and a quarterly literary magazine.

Our goal as a publisher is to put out books that evoke a physical reaction in our readers. We want to make you cry, cringe, scream, gasp, and laugh. We want to make you think. We want to make you feel. But these kinds of books don’t happen every day. Because of that, we don’t have a set publishing schedule. We don’t guarantee a number of books a year. We only publish books that we absolutely can’t say no to, that grab us and hurt us and don’t let go, and we’re willing to wait for them.

We do everything in-house: editing, design, layout, marketing – you name it. It takes a lot of time and patience to create these products from scratch, but it’s our passion. And that’s the key word of Hypertrophic Press: passion. We don’t discriminate against any genres or lengths or backgrounds when coming up with our list. We don’t care who you are, if you’ve been published before, if it’s your first book or seventy-fourth. What we do care about is that you are just as passionate about writing your book as we are about publishing it.

 

MASTHEAD

1Lynsey Morandin, Editor-in-Chief
Originally from Canada, Lynsey holds a degree and post-graduate certificate in book publishing. After working as an editor for an ad agency, a few national magazines, and two publishing houses, she decided to start her own press in order to publish what she loves and encourage up-and-coming writers.

 

2Jeremy Bronaugh, Creative Director
After moving to Alabama in 2010, Jeremy delved into the local literary scene. He founded multiple writing groups with the hope of promoting writing within his community and inspiring local authors. Eventually he co-founded Hypertrophic Press in order to give people more access to niche books and allow new authors the chance to be published.

 

Maddie Anthes, Acquisitions Editor
Maddie is from Cleveland, Ohio, and now lives in Pennsylvania with her husband and two dachshunds. She loves traveling, entering sweepstakes, cider, and Tudor history (team Anne Boleyn for life!). She earned her MA in English and MFA in Creative Writing from Arcadia University, and spends her days working and teaching at The College of New Jersey.
